aboutsumma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
authorHsieh Chin Fan <pham@topo.tw>2024-09-20 17:31:28 +0800
committerHsieh Chin Fan <pham@topo.tw>2024-09-20 17:31:28 +0800
commitfc846bc7d1a57c5390a7e12c463549107f715ff7 (patch)
tree99627998b612840f8c8e0976b937ee8261a1157c
parent987ae064af65f17d1c0a529445223acca2482118 (diff)
chore: update scripts about building
-rw-r--r--package.json7
1 files changed, 4 insertions, 3 deletions
diff --git a/package.json b/package.json
index 6e6187a..f2a847a 100644
--- a/package.json
+++ b/package.json
@@ -20,12 +20,13 @@
20 "scripts": { 20 "scripts": {
21 "watch": "npx rollup -c -w", 21 "watch": "npx rollup -c -w",
22 "build": "mkdir -p dist; npm run build-css; npm run build-renderers; npm run build-resources; npx rollup -c", 22 "build": "mkdir -p dist; npm run build-css; npm run build-renderers; npm run build-resources; npx rollup -c",
23 "build-css": "cp -r src/css dist", 23 "build-css": "rm -rf dist/css; cp -r src/css dist; cp node_modules/easymde/dist/easymde.min.css dist/css/",
24 "build-renderers": "cp -r node_modules/mapclay/dist/renderers dist", 24 "build-renderers": "rm -rf dist/renderers; cp -r node_modules/mapclay/dist/renderers dist",
25 "build-resources": "cp node_modules/mapclay/assets/default.yml dist; cp node_modules/easymde/dist/easymde.min.js dist; cp node_modules/easymde/dist/easymde.min.css dist/css", 25 "build-resources": "cp node_modules/mapclay/assets/default.yml dist; cp node_modules/easymde/dist/easymde.min.js dist; cp node_modules/easymde/dist/easymde.min.css dist/css",
26 "server": "live-server --port=8080 --ignore='**/src/**js' --wait=2000 --no-browser --cors", 26 "server": "live-server --port=8080 --ignore='**/src/**js' --wait=2000 --no-browser --cors",
27 "dev": "npm run build; npm run server", 27 "dev": "npm run build; npm run server",
28 "lint": "npx eslint src" 28 "lint": "npx eslint src",
29 "style": "npx stylelint src/css/**"
29 }, 30 },
30 "devDependencies": { 31 "devDependencies": {
31 "@eslint/compat": "^1.1.1", 32 "@eslint/compat": "^1.1.1",